WebHow to prepare your hair between using a color remover and bleaching it. I want to be clear: the issue isn’t that you can’t bleach your hair after using a color remover. You can, but you need to take a few precautions. For example, you should wait 7-10 days after one process to do another. Why? Put yourself in your hair’s shoes. WebAug 4, 2024 · It works effectively on an itchy scalp because of all the nutrients and soothing properties. All you need to do is to take a few tablespoons of coconut oil and apply some heat to it until it turns liquid. Once cooled, you can directly apply it on your itchy scalp and leave it on for at least 10 minutes.

WebMay 21, 2024 · 1. Not Washing Your Hair Enough. Because dry skin can foster flakes, many people believe that washing their hair less often is the answer to their dandruff dilemma. But this is a major mistake. "Not washing your hair enough can build up oil, causing more flakes," Dr. Chen says.
